Lisbon Hideaway is located off the R532, 4.3 miles from the town of Graskop. Offering self-catering chalets set amongst a lush garden, it features views of the Lisbon River.
Perched on timber stilts, each chalet has a patio and is equipped with a seating area, linen, towels and a private bathroom.
Lisbon Hideaway each chalet has barbecue facilities allowing guests to enjoy a traditional South African BBQ.
Activities can be enjoyed including cycling and hiking. The surrounding area boasts panoramic and scenic drives where you will find the Lisbon Falls, God’s Window and Berlin Falls. Blyde River Canyon Nature Reserve is 65.2 miles away.
The Kruger Mpumalanga International Airport is 57.8 miles away and free private parking is available on site.
